Am executing the below program in UNIX SAS and am while executing this program in UNIX, am encountering error like "Invalid Logical Name". I think this is related to file name statement. Please correct me what exactly am missing here ? Appreciate for help.
options obs=max compress=yes;
libname a "/project1/one/d071212";
filename a.cust1 pipe "gunzip -c /root/share/file1..GZ";
data a.comp1;
infile a.cust1 missover lrecl=4000 recfm=f;
input
@1 CUSTOMER_NAME $EBCDIC22.
@23 CUSTOMER_ID $ebcdic10.

a.cust1 is not valid for a filename. letters, numbers and underscores only.

changing a.cust1 to a_cust1
The fileref follows the sas naming conventions. See the documentation for validvarname
